explore the island you are in then take/complete quests from the NPC's at school and the station to get D's (money). Then after you are done go and explore the other islands and take quests too =P

then dress up your charadoll and yourself, or you could just hang out with friends, players or alone with your charadoll at Akiba.

I'm having trouble getting the japanese text to display during the game. I already changed the location, and non-unicode programs language, and default input language to Japanese, but the characters still appear as squares. Anyone have a solution?

Last edited by sonicspin; 2008-12-08 at 00:53.
sonicspin is offline   Reply With Quote
Old 2008-12-08, 07:49   Link #109
Marine-RX179
Senior Member
 
Join Date: May 2004
Quote:
Originally Posted by sonicspin View Post
I'm having trouble getting the japanese text to display during the game. I already changed the location, and non-unicode programs language, and default input language to Japanese, but the characters still appear as squares. Anyone have a solution?
On the same page as the Languages for non-unicode Programs, have you checked the box of Japanese in the list of the Code page conversion tables?
